(Sexlab SSE) NPCs walk away from scene


Recommended Posts

Posted

I've tried registering animations, there's about 110 loaded.

I've read the papyrus log, nothing about sexlab at all.

 

I'm using TDF prostitution and SLS to initiate, i've also got PW installed but i'm not using it to initiate.

 

Of course, FNIS, sexlab, all the dependencies installed, the game runs perfectly fine, but the NPCs just walk away when a scene is supposed to start.

 

Papyrus log attached.

Looks like an installation issue:

[04/10/2024 - 03:44:21PM] error: Unbound native function "CanAnimate" called
[04/10/2024 - 03:44:21PM] WARNING: Assigning None to a non-object variable named "::temp131"
stack:
	[SexLabQuestFramework (0B000D62)].sslactorlibrary.ValidateActor() - "sslActorLibrary.psc" Line 549
	[SexLabThread00 (0B061EEF)].sslthreadcontroller.AddActor() - "sslThreadModel.psc" Line ?
	[BB_GetRapedDialogue (1C001D98)].bb_pimpingandplayerquestutil.BeginClientPlayerSex() - "BB_PimpingAndPlayerQuestUtil.psc" Line 240
	[topic info 1C00C528 on quest BB_GetRapedDialogue (1C001D98)].aibb_tif__0300c528.Fragment_0() - "AIBB_TIF__0300C528.psc" Line 9
[04/10/2024 - 03:44:21PM] Error: Cannot set the faction rank with a None faction
stack:
	[ (00000014)].Actor.SetFactionRank() - "<native>" Line ?
	[ (00000014)].Actor.AddToFaction() - "Actor.psc" Line 593
	[SexLabQuestFramework (0B000D62)].sslactorlibrary.ValidateActor() - "sslActorLibrary.psc" Line 550
	[SexLabThread00 (0B061EEF)].sslthreadcontroller.AddActor() - "sslThreadModel.psc" Line ?
	[BB_GetRapedDialogue (1C001D98)].bb_pimpingandplayerquestutil.BeginClientPlayerSex() - "BB_PimpingAndPlayerQuestUtil.psc" Line 240
	[topic info 1C00C528 on quest BB_GetRapedDialogue (1C001D98)].aibb_tif__0300c528.Fragment_0() - "AIBB_TIF__0300C528.psc" Line 9
[04/10/2024 - 03:44:21PM] SEXLAB - NOTICE: ValidateActor(Prisoner) -- FALSE -- They are not supported for animation.

 

You should check which mod provided your current sslActorLibrary script and what other implementations are being overridden.  It could be a mod order issue, but most likely you are missing a dependency... some mod that was supposed to provide the missing "CanAnimate" function.
